Interim authority notice on a licensed premises

A premises licence will lapse if the licence holder:

  • dies
  • becomes mentally incapacitated
  • becomes bankrupt

An interim authority will reinstate the premises licence from the time the notice is received. The person giving the notice will become the licence holder.

What you need to provide

The interim authority notice must be made within 28 days of the licence lapsing so that the premises can continue to trade.

A transfer of premises licence must take place within 3 months. If not, the licence will lapse again.
